#9b2214 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9b2214 is composed of 60.8% red, 13.3%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.1% magenta, 87.1%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 6.2 degrees, a saturation of 77.1% and a lightness of 34.3%. #9b2214 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4428 with #370000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#9b2214 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9b2214 has RGB values of R:155, G:34,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.78, Y:0.87,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 10166804.
